Ready or Not Minimum System Requirements (1080p 30 FPS Low)
Requirements for playable 1080p 45-60 FPS on Low settings with tactical lighting enabled:
- Operating System: Windows 10 (64-bit, latest service pack)
- Processor (CPU): Intel Core i5-4460 or AMD FX-6300
- Graphics Card (GPU): NVIDIA GeForce GTX 960 (2GB) or AMD Radeon R7 370
- System Memory (RAM): 8 GB RAM
- DirectX: Version 12
- Storage: 90 GB available space (Solid State Drive strongly recommended to eliminate streaming hitches)
Ready or Not Recommended System Requirements (1080p/1440p 60 FPS High)
Recommended setup for 1080p/1440p 90+ FPS on High settings with crisp weapon sights and full particle density:
- Operating System: Windows 10 or Windows 11 (64-bit)
- Processor (CPU): Intel Core i5-10600K or AMD Ryzen 5 3600
- Graphics Card (GPU): NVIDIA GeForce RTX 2060 (6GB) or AMD Radeon RX 5700 XT
- System Memory (RAM): 16 GB high-speed dual-channel RAM
- DirectX: Version 12
- Storage: 90 GB NVMe M.2 Solid State Drive

Best Ready or Not Graphics Settings for Maximum FPS
To achieve significant framerate stability without visibly diminishing the visual fidelity of Ready or Not, adjust these key settings in the graphics options:
- Optic Quality / Picture-in-Picture: Medium (alleviates the double-rendering penalty when aiming down magnified sights).
- Shadow Quality: High (crucial for identifying suspect flashlights and silhouettes in dark corridors).
- Volumetric Fog & Smoke: Medium (smooths out frame pacing during tactical breaching smoke deployment).
- NVIDIA Reflex / AMD Anti-Lag: Enabled + Boost (essential for split-second weapon draw and reaction times).
- DLSS / FSR: Quality mode with sharpness adjusted to 0.4.
Hardware Bottlenecks: Is Ready or Not CPU or GPU Heavy?
Ready or Not balances tactical AI routines and ballistic physics on the CPU with heavy flashlight shadow cascades and dense foliage on the GPU. Frequently Asked Questions (FAQ)
Why does FPS drop when aiming through scopes?
Picture-in-Picture (PiP) optics render the scene twice; lowering optic quality in settings resolves this.
Is an SSD required for raid loading?
Yes, high-speed NVMe storage is essential to prevent asset loading stalls when spawning into large tactical zones.
What settings give the best competitive clarity?
Disabling Motion Blur, Depth of Field, and Chromatic Aberration significantly improves target acquisition.
